India’s equity markets came under mixed trade on Friday, with the stock market seeing sectoral buying and selling activity driving up prices of a lot of stocks. While defence, automobile, financial services, power and technology sector stocks drew a lot of investors’ interest, jewellery, pharmaceuticals, industrials and building materials counters were under pressure.

A few stocks moved more than 5% during the trading session, which was in fact on the NSE, making them the biggest gainers and losers in the NSE.
Top Gainers on Friday
Astra Microwave Products Leads the Rally
The defence electronics company Astra Microwave Products rose 11.59% to ₹1,926.13 as the biggest climb of the day and was the best-performing defence electronics company on the market.
Hyundai Motor India Surges
Hyundai Motor India saw Hyundai Motor India gain 8.84% to ₹2,196.70 and ranked among the best-performing auto companies.
Bajaj Finance Extends Gains
Bajaj Finance was up 7.51% to ₹1,132.60. The stock also had the highest trading value among the day’s gainers and turnover of ₹2,637 crore.
Other Major Gainers
Indo-MIM rose 6.88% to ₹792.75. Jaiprakash Power Ventures rose 6.76% to ₹18.49 on a much heavier trading volume of 1,599 lakh shares. Nazara Technologies climbed 6.72% to ₹328.75.

Top Losers on Friday
Thangamayil Jewellery Falls the Most
Thangamayil Jewellery was the biggest loser, falling 10% to ₹5,226.50 under heavy selling pressure.
Asian Granito India Slides
The building materials manufacturer Asian Granito India declined 8.01% to ₹55.85.
Thermax Under Pressure
Thermax Engineering and Capital Goods Company Thermax dropped 7% to ₹3,954, and IT company Nucleus Software Exports slipped 6.52% to ₹690.
Pharma and QSR Stocks Decline
The pharmaceutical company Mankind Pharma dropped 5.24% to ₹2,441, and fast-service restaurant operator Sapphire Foods India lost 4.58% to ₹186.31.
